Using compile 'io.github.classgraph:classgraph:4.8.65'
https://github.com/classgraph/classgraph/wiki/ClassGraph-API
Java 8
ScanResult scanResult =
new ClassGraph().enableAllInfo()
.whitelistPackages("abc1")
.whitelistPackages("abc2")
.whitelistPackages("java")
.scan();
When I encounter ClassInfo objects for classes from the packages abc1 or abc2 they are able to reference things like java.util.HashMap, I see them in the FieldInfo.
But when I then proceed to do scanResult.getClassInfo("java.util.HashMap"), it returns null. (following FieldInfos for other classes within the abc1 or abc2 packages do return more ClassInfo objects)
My question is, is it correct to think I would be able to get the ClassInfo objects to the java jre classes via the ClassGraph method chaining as shown above?
